文章目录 一、人脸面部轮廓绘制代码实现 1、定义绘制直线段的函数 2、定义绘制凸包轮廓的函数 3、读取输入图像 4、初始化dlib的人脸检测器 5、使用检测器在图像中检测人脸(参数0表示不进行图像缩放) 6、加载dlib的68点人脸关键点预测模型 7、遍历检测到的每个人脸 8、显示处理后的图像 总结 一、人脸面部轮廓绘制代码实现 import numpy as np import dlib import cv2 1、定义绘制直线段的函数 def drawLine(start, end): # 从形状数组中获取起点到终点的所有点 pts = shape[start:end] # 遍历这些点,依次连接相邻点 for l in range(1, len(pts)): # 获取前一个点 ptsA = tuple(pts[l-1]) # 获取当前点 ptsB = tuple(pts[l]) # 在图像上绘制连接这两个点的绿色线段 cv2.line(image, ptsA